Avocado and Ham Salad

This is really light and refreshing. It's also very filling. The mixed beans I used were left over from the night before, but if you are making them fresh, soak them overnight in water, then boil for at least 20 minutes. Leave to cool before adding to the salad.

Preparation Time
15 mins
Total Time
15 mins
Calories
261 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Toss Romaine lettuce, mixed salad greens, arugula, mixed beans, cucumber, sweet red pepper, radishes, tomato, avocado, and ham together in a large bowl. Serve cold.
Avocado and Ham Salad

Ingredients

  • 1 tomato, sliced
  • ½ cup chopped cucumber
  • ½ cup arugula
  • ½ cup mixed salad greens
  • ⅓ cup chopped sweet red pepper
  • 1 cup shredded Romaine lettuce
  • ½ cup cooked mixed beans, drained
  • 3 radishes, sliced
  • 1 small avocado, peeled, pitted, and chopped
  • 1 slice ham, chopped
